Kaspersky offers a free version and a paid version. The paid version costs $29.99 a year or $39 if you buy it for three years. The free version comes with SMS and call blocking and antivirus updates and anti-theft capabilities. The pro version has more antivirus features such as antivirus, device scanning, and an app locking.
Norton has the best overall malware detection rates in our tests and its mobile suite comes with a range of security features to protect your privacy on mobile and desktop computers. The advanced features of Norton include a WiFi network scanner, VPN, and dark web monitoring services that can warn you of data breaches. Norton Mobile Security’s free version has been replaced with an additional app, Norton 360 Deluxe. It offers a free 30-day trial.
